In this paper, we deal with image segmentation by a curvature-driven flow of graphs. We focus on images, where the segmented objects can be represented by 1D graphs of functions. Compared to the usual direct approach, such a description benefits from certain advantages. Three methods to image segmentation are discussed and applied in terms of the graph formulation. Then, all methods are compared in the qualitative computational study.
